Recognizing the Preliminary Stages of Criminal Defense



The preliminary phases of criminal Defense can feel frustrating, however comprehending them is vital for navigating the legal system.

First, you'll likely run into an arrest, followed by wondering about. It's important to remain tranquil and exercise your right to a lawyer. Your legal representative will play an essential role at this phase, helping you recognize the fees and possible consequences.

Next off, you'll attend a preliminary hearing, where the prosecution presents proof. Pay attention, as this sets the tone for your Defense method.


Following this, you may enter a plea. Each choice you make during these stages significantly affects your instance. By remaining educated and involved, you'll encourage yourself to deal with the challenges ahead with confidence.
